Chapar, Azerbaijan
Chapar (; ) is a village located in the Aghdara District of Azerbaijan, in the disputed region of Nagorno-Karabakh. Until 2023 it was controlled by the breakaway Republic of Artsakh. The village had an ethnic Armenians, Armenian-majority population until the Flight of Nagorno-Karabakh Armenians, exodus of the Armenian population of Nagorno-Karabakh following the 2023 Azerbaijani offensive in Nagorno-Karabakh. History During the Soviet Union, Soviet period, the village was a part of the Mardakert District (NKAO), Mardakert District of the Nagorno-Karabakh Autonomous Oblast. Historical heritage sites Historical heritage sites in and around the village include the fortress of ''Hakarakaberd'' () from between the 9th and 13th centuries, the 12th/13th-century monastery of ''Karmir Kar'' (), a 12th/13th-century cemetery and khachkar, the chapel of ''Sorpen Duz'' () built in 1273, the medieval shrine of ''Ojakh'' (), and the village of ''Hin Chapar'' (, ) dating from between the 17t ...

Chapar, Dhubri
Chapar is a town under the Dhubri district in the state of Assam. It is located at . It has an average elevation of 22 metres (72 feet). Like the rest of Assam, Chapar frequently has problems with flooding. The town is situated on the bank of the Champabati River. National Highway 17 passes through Chapar. Chapar Higher Secondary School, Chapar Girls High School, Ratnapith College are renowned institutions of education. Chapar faces heat waves in summers from the Brick Factories of which most doesnot follow National Green Tribunal rules. It also has to face huge pollution in winter due to these brick factories which burns huge amount of Coal without using ESP (Electro Static Presipitator) in their chimneys and releases toxic pollution. Due to this many people facing serious health issues. Chapar, Zanjan
Chapar () is a village in Chaypareh-ye Pain Rural District of Zanjanrud District in Zanjan County, Zanjan province, Iran Iran, officially the Islamic Republic of Iran (IRI) and also known as Persia, is a country in West Asia. Demographics Population At the time of the 2006 National Census, the village's population was 91 in 18 households. The following census in 2011 counted 77 people in 16 households.
